Graph y=cos(3x)
Problem
Solution
Identify the parent function and its properties. The function is of the form
y=A*cos(B*x) where the parent function isy=cos(x) Determine the amplitude, which is the absolute value of the coefficient
A Here,A=1 so the amplitude is1 This means the graph oscillates betweeny=−1 andy=1 Calculate the period using the formula
P=(2*π)/B In this function,B=3
Find the key points by dividing the period into four equal increments. The increment size is
P/4=(2*π)/12=π/6 Thex coordinates for one cycle starting atx=0 are0 π/6 π/3 π/2 and(2*π)/3 Evaluate the function at these key
x values to find they coordinates.
Plot the points
(0,1) (π/6,0) (π/3,−1) (π/2,0) and((2*π)/3,1) and connect them with a smooth wave.
Final Answer
The graph is a cosine wave with amplitude
